The first elegant night will be the night of your first full day on board the ship.

IF you embark on Saturday then Sunday night will be your first elegant night.

Unless you have an unusual itinerary the 2nd elegant night will be the night before your last day on the ship.

IF you get off the ship on a Saturday then Thursday night will be your 2nd elegant night.

IF you tell folks which ship you are on they will be able to tell you more.
